Last night we went to Fricano's Pizza. Justin's been wanting to try it for ages, so last night we finally did. It was nothing to write home about. It was just very "hometown pizza place," and I was very disappointed about the selection. I thought there would be all kinds of Italian foods to choose from, but there were literally two choices: pizza or spaghetti (and you couldn't even get spaghetti after 9:00 - haha!) Even the topping choices were pathetic. There were five options, and only five: pepperoni, Italian sausage, mushrooms, green pepper, and some other kind of pepper. No ham, black olives, nothing. And there was only one size available: 12". They didn't even have breadsticks or anything as side items. So we ordered a pizza with pepperoni and sausage.
The drinks were also a sore subject. Not only did they not have Dr. Pepper (which is a deduction of 10 points, right there), there were NO FREE REFILLS!! I didn't think anyone did that anymore!! Seriously, who denies free refills??? So I had to drink sparingly all night, when 1/2 the reason I go to restaurants in the first place is to fill up on pop.
The pizza was tiny, and though it tasted very good (it had some kind of garlic seasoning, I think), it was extraordinarily greasy, and was definitely not enough for the two of us.
The one good thing about the place is that it's cheap. Our total bill came to $9.75 (including two oatmeal chocolate chip cookies at the counter). Here's how it breaks down:
- Pizza: 8.50
- My drink: .75 (Justin got water)
- 2 Cookies: .50
So in all, I give the experience a C-. They didn't completely fail because the food was good, but nothing else was up to par.
